时间旅行可能吗?

关于时间旅行的可能性,目前科学界的观点还没有得出明确的结论。根据现有的物理定律和理论,时间旅行面临许多困难和挑战。

根据爱因斯坦的相对论,我们知道时间是相对的,并且与物体的速度和引力场有关。相对论阐明了时间相对于观察者的运动和引力的变化。根据相对论的观点,时间旅行似乎可能,但有一些限制。一种可能性是通过接近光速运动来实现时间旅行,因为与静止观察者相比,物体在接近光速运动时时间会变慢,这意味着它可以看起来像“时间旅行”一样。

然而,要实现这样的速度需要消耗大量的能量,并且需要克服许多工程和技术上的挑战。此外,相对论对于“回到过去”的时间旅行提出了一定的限制,即避免出现因果性悖论,因为时间旅行可能会导致引发自相矛盾的事件。

除了相对论,量子力学也提出了一些有关时间旅行的有趣思想。一种假设是通过利用量子纠缠现象,可能达到时间旅行的效果。然而,这种方法还处于理论阶段,并且尚未得到实验验证。

总的来说,虽然科学界正在探索时间旅行的可能性,但目前仍然没有确凿的证据或实际的方法可以使之成为现实。时间旅行仍然是科幻小说和电影的一个受欢迎的主题,但在真实的物理世界中,我们还需要更多的研究和发现才能确定其可行性。

Is time travel possible?

About the possibility of time travel, the scientific community has not yet reached a definite conclusion. According to existing physical laws and theories, time travel faces many difficulties and challenges.

Based on Einstein's theory of relativity, we know that time is relative and is influenced by the speed and gravitational field of objects. Relativity explains the changes in time relative to the motion and gravity observed by an observer. From the perspective of relativity, time travel seems possible, but there are limitations. One possibility is achieving time travel by moving close to the speed of light, as time slows down for objects in motion near the speed of light compared to a stationary observer, making it appear like "time travel".

However, achieving such speed requires a significant amount of energy and overcoming many engineering and technical challenges. Furthermore, relativity presents certain limitations for "going back in time" time travel, in order to avoid causality paradoxes, as time travel may give rise to events that contradict themselves.

In addition to relativity, quantum mechanics has also proposed some interesting ideas about time travel. One hypothesis is that time travel may be achieved by utilizing quantum entanglement. However, this method is still in the theoretical stage and has not been experimentally validated.

In summary, while the scientific community is exploring the possibility of time travel, there is currently no conclusive evidence or practical method to make it a reality. Time travel remains a popular theme in science fiction and movies, but in the real physical world, we still need more research and discoveries to determine its feasibility.
